Somalia:Gunmen attack beachfront hotel in Mogadishu

Image

MUQDISHU- Fighters from the Al-Qaeda linked militant group in Somalia attached a beachside restaurant in the Somali capital, with attackers detonated a car bomb outside followed by gunmen who blasted their way into the restaurant,police said.

Police officials told Garowe Online that the attack on Liido Seafood started as diners gathered near the beach as gunmen opened fire on the crowd before taking dozens of people hostage.

Security fighting are reportedly fighting the attackers who are still holed up inside.
